SUMMARY
The Lead Mechanical Technician will be the first line of leadership on assisting the Management team with the day to day operations of keeping the mill running. They will supervise and assist in the installation, repair, and maintenance of the mechanical equipment and systems. They will also review work performance and products to ensure conformance with established methods, policies, and procedures. They will also manage the I-Maintenance work order system, this includes writing, handing out, and making sure work orders are completed properly.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Reports to the Mechanical Superintendent.
- Improve and lead the maintenance organization, designing and implementing long-term continuous improvement applications and systems to enhance the longevity of the site's equipment.
- Be the job owner and single point of contact between the mill leadership team and the maintenance technicians on any and all maintenance work being done
- Canvas all tour areas and the maintenance shop daily for cleanliness and organization.
- Assist maintenance team with any necessary resources required for jobs
- Help with the store room on parts removed, inventory, and storage to make sure all parts are signed out properly
- Help develop and control a tool program.
- Assist production areas with troubleshooting and other assistance as needed
- Implement, maintain, and support all company policies and procedures, safety programs, and good housekeeping.
- Activelyparticipate in planning and executing outages for the facility
- Responsible for maintaining records associated with mechanical integrity.
- Provide on-call and weekend duty coverage within a designated rotation
- Additional duties may be assigned by management.
